Brown County Sheriff: Carbon Monoxide Likely Kills 2
SPRINGFIELD (AP) — The Brown County sheriff's office is investigating the accidental deaths of two men in a Springfield farmhouse.
Sheriff's Investigator Leah Krenz says the father of one of men called 911 at about 1:40 p.m. Friday. Upon arriving, the deputies found 30-year-old Nathan Potter and 23-year-old Adam Jensen unresponsive. They were roommates.
Krenz says they believe the men likely died from carbon monoxide poisoning, possibly from the furnace. Autopsy results are still pending.
